MCLOUD, Oklahoma -- Two workers were killed Tuesday afternoon in a construction accident near the Kickapoo Casino in McLoud, Lincoln County Emergency Manager Joey Wakefield said.

The workers died after being trapped when a hole collapsed at about 2:45 p.m. and dumped nearly two tons of dirt on top of the workers at the site near State Highways 62 and 102.

Construction workers tried to dig them out by hand, but it proved too dangerous, even for fire crews, to proceed with the rescues.

"Very crowded and very nervous. Had a lot of dirt coming in on top of us about as fast as we were trying to move it out to get to these guys," said Jacktown Fire Chief Greg Ford.

The construction site appeared to be part of a new housing development.

Rescue crews went into recovery mode early Tuesday evening. Crews were able to recover the first body at 9:30 p.m. Tuesday. The other body was recovered about an hour later.

The names of the workers have not been released nor has the name of the company for which they worked.
